Travel Plans: The Basics
What is a TickTalk Travel Plan?
A Travel Plan is a short-term, data-only add-on you can purchase through the TickTalk App before your trip. It gives your child's watch international connectivity in 160+ countries — so you can keep tracking their location, staying in touch, and receiving SOS alerts no matter where your family travels, without surprise roaming charges.
How is a Travel Plan different from our regular monthly plan?
Your regular monthly plan keeps your child connected at home in the U.S. A Travel Plan is a temporary international add-on that runs alongside it — your domestic plan stays active, and the Travel Plan handles connectivity abroad. You won't lose any of your usual features while traveling.
Is a Travel Plan data-only? Can my child still call and message while abroad?
Yes — Travel Plans are data-based, which means all features that rely on a data or Wi-Fi connection continue to work internationally: voice and video calls within the TickTalk App, in-app messaging, location tracking, and SOS alerts. Traditional voice calls or SMS to numbers outside the TickTalk App are handled by your U.S. plan, which is separate from the Travel Plan.
What data sizes are available?
Travel Plans come in three tiers:
- 1 GB — $10 — great for light use: location tracking, in-app messaging, and quick check-ins
- 5 GB — $35 — suited for moderate use over a longer trip
- 10 GB — $60 — ideal for extended travel or families who want extra headroom
Prices shown are before applicable taxes or charges.

🛒 Purchasing & Timing
When should I buy a Travel Plan?
You can purchase a Travel Plan up to 60 days before your trip. It holds in a ready state until you activate it, so you can plan ahead without worrying about the clock starting early.
How long does a Travel Plan last once activated?
You have 60 days from the date of purchase to activate your Travel Plan — if it's not activated within that window, it expires. Once activated, the Travel Plan is valid for 30 days, or until the included data is fully used, whichever comes first. Unused data does not roll over.
Where do I purchase a Travel Plan?
Open the TickTalk App and go to My Plans > Travel Plans. Select your preferred data size and complete the checkout — it only takes a minute.
Can I have more than one Travel Plan active at a time?
Only one Travel Plan can be active per device at a time. If you run out of data mid-trip, you can purchase a new plan from the app.
Travel eSIM: How It Works
What is a travel eSIM, and why does it matter?
An eSIM (embedded SIM) is a digital SIM card built directly into your child's TickTalk watch. When you purchase a Travel Plan, it's delivered and activated over the eSIM — no physical SIM swap or extra hardware. Everything happens instantly through the TickTalk App.
Is my child's TickTalk watch compatible with Travel Plans?
Travel eSIM functionality is available on the TickTalk 6. To check which model you have, go to Settings > Device Info in the TickTalk App, or reach out to support.
How do I activate the Travel Plan eSIM?
Once you've purchased a Travel Plan, activation is straightforward:
- Open the TickTalk App and go to Plans > Travel Plans.
- Ensure the watch is connected to Wi-Fi during setup.
- Follow the on-screen prompts to finalize your travel plan purchase.
- The eSIM installs automatically — no QR codes or manual steps required.
- Activation typically completes within a few minutes.
When exactly should I activate the Travel Plan?
We recommend activating after you arrive at your destination, once you're within a supported country. This way, your 60-day validity window starts when you actually need it.
Will the watch automatically connect to a network when you arrive at your destination?
Yes. Once the eSIM is activated, the watch connects automatically to available carrier networks at your destination. No manual configuration needed — it just works.
Do I need to turn on roaming?
Yes. Make sure roaming is enabled on your child's watch. You can toggle this in Settings > Cellular > Roaming in the watch settings.
Data Usage & Plan Management
How do I know how much data is left on my travel plan?
You can check remaining data anytime in the TickTalk App under Plans. You'll also receive in-app alerts as your child approaches the data limit, so there are no surprises.
What happens when the data runs out?
The Travel Plan stops working once the data is fully used.
Can I top up data mid-trip?
Yes, you can. You're able to purchase top-ups directly from the TickTalk App. Once purchased, please restart your watch. You won't need to download a new eSIM or take any additional steps.
Troubleshooting
The watch was activated but isn't connecting internationally. What should I do?
Try these steps in order:
- Restart the watch.
- Ensure the watch is connected to Wi-Fi to confirm the travel plan was successfully activated.
- Confirm the purchased Travel Plan has been manually activated — a purchased plan does not activate automatically. Open My Services > My Plans and activate the Global Travel Data Plan when you're ready to use it.
- Toggle Airplane Mode on, then off.
- Toggle Roaming off, then back on.
- Confirm you are in a supported country.
- Check that the data hasn't been fully used.
Still not connecting? Contact TickTalk Support via the in-app chat.
The eSIM was accidentally deleted. What now?
No need to worry — the eSIM can be reinstalled on the same device. Contact TickTalk Support and the team will provide a reinstallation link. Note that each eSIM can only be installed on one device, so a new device would require purchasing a new plan.
Activation is taking longer than expected. Is that normal?
Most activations complete within a few minutes. In rare cases, it can take up to 24 hours. Make sure the watch has a stable Wi-Fi connection throughout setup. If it still hasn't activated after 24 hours, please reach out to support.

Can my child listen to TickTalk Radio while traveling?
TickTalk Radio music stations are not available for overseas playback on a Travel Plan, since music rights are territory-specific. Some wellness stations may remain available while traveling, depending on licensing and service configuration.
